Maya Waby, age 17, of Milaca, passed away Sunday, April 28, 2024. Memorial services will be held Tuesday, May 14, 2024 at 1 PM at St. Paul's Lutheran Church in Milaca. Visitation will take place one hour prior to the service at the church on Tuesday. In lieu of flowers, memorials are preferred.


Maya Marie Waby was born February 19, 2007 in Crosby, MN.  As a young girl, she had a bubbly joy for everything in life. She loved summertime, fishing when the sunfish were biting and she would never miss a fish fry anytime of year.

Maya had a strong dedication to dance.  She participated in Just For Kix for eight years before moving on to archery.  She got her first job as a sandwich artist at Subway at the age of fifteen and she later worked at Erberts and Gerberts in Princeton.  She quickly developed an impressive work ethic and was planning to pursue a career in radiology.

Maya had many passions including floral design, which was her favorite class.  She enjoyed baking sweets, as well as eating them.  Maya made the best cakes.  She took delight in making art and painting.

She had a heart of gold that loved to see everyone happy.  Her free spirit made her shine and glow every time she smiled.

Maya was able to surround herself with many great friends including her boyfriend, Hunter.  They loved their time together telling stories, listening to music and enjoying each others company – even in car trunks and parking lots.

She was very shy until she got to know you, at which point she would open up and leave a joyful impression on all souls who where lucky enough to know her.

Maya is survived by her mom, Briana (Jake) Walther;  dad, David (Faith) Waby;  brothers, Austin Walther, Brayden Waby, Reese Molby and Judah Wermers;  grandparents, Gary Knudson, Lisa Wood, Steve Walther, Jessica Walther, Lori Waby, Jeff Chambers, Barbara Molby and John Franzen;  also by many aunts, uncles, cousins, great-grandparents, other relatives and friends.

Maya was preceded in death by her boyfriend, Hunter Schwanke;  uncle “Woody” Greg Wood;  grandpa Rob Waby;  great-grandparents, Richard Waby, James Wood, Loretta and Bob Knutson, Sharon and Arnold Walther, Clarence Taatjes, Fred Steuck and MaryAnn Lawin.
